2008 Daihatsu Cuore vs. 1982 Opel Ascona

To start off, 2008 Daihatsu Cuore is newer by 26 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Opel Ascona.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Opel Ascona would be higher. At 1,598 cc (4 cylinders), 1982 Opel Ascona is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1982 Opel Ascona (81 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 12 more horse power than 2008 Daihatsu Cuore. (69 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1982 Opel Ascona should accelerate faster than 2008 Daihatsu Cuore.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1982 Opel Ascona weights approximately 270 kg more than 2008 Daihatsu Cuore.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1982 Opel Ascona (131 Nm @ 2600 RPM) has 42 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Daihatsu Cuore. (89 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 1982 Opel Ascona will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Daihatsu Cuore.
